APRS.fi MCP Server
A Model Context Protocol (MCP) server that provides access to APRS.fi API for ham radio position tracking and balloon chase operations. Designed specifically for integration with Claude Code to enable AI-powered APRS data analysis and ham radio operations.
Features
- get_aprs_position: Get current position data for a specific callsign
- get_aprs_history: Get position history for a callsign with time range
- track_multiple_callsigns: Track multiple callsigns at once
- validate_aprs_key: Test if an APRS.fi API key is valid
- Claude Code Integration: Natural language interface for APRS data analysis

MCP Tools
get_aprs_position
Get current position data for a specific callsign from APRS.fi.
Parameters:
callsign
(string, required): The callsign to look up (e.g., "W1AW")apiKey
(string, optional): APRS.fi API key (can be set via/set-api-key
command)
Returns: Array of APRSPosition objects
get_aprs_history
Get position history for a callsign with time range.
Parameters:
callsign
(string, required): The callsign to look upapiKey
(string, optional): APRS.fi API key (can be set via/set-api-key
command)lastHours
(number, optional): Number of hours to look back (default: 24)
Returns: Array of APRSPosition objects sorted by timestamp
track_multiple_callsigns
Track multiple callsigns at once.
Parameters:
callsigns
(array, required): Array of callsigns to trackapiKey
(string, optional): APRS.fi API key (can be set via/set-api-key
command)
Returns: Array of APRSPosition objects
validate_aprs_key
Test if an APRS.fi API key is valid.
Parameters:
apiKey
(string, optional): APRS.fi API key (can be set via/set-api-key
command) to validate
Returns: Object with valid
boolean property

Rate Limiting
The server respects APRS.fi rate limits with a 1-second delay between requests.
Error Handling
The server provides detailed error messages for:
- Invalid API keys
- Network connectivity issues
- API rate limiting
- Invalid callsigns
- API response errors
